Volcano Watch: With a little help from our friends, Volunteers contribute to HVO’s success

More than 300 employees—scientists, technicians, and support staff—have worked at HVO over the past century, but the observatory could not have been as productive as it has been without the assistance of volunteers.

FOREST RESTORATION PROJECT
</strong>
Saturday, January 23rd from 8:30 a.m. to 1 p.m.

This month we will be removing invasive plants in Kipuka Ki on the Mauna Loa strip of Hawai‘i Volcanoes
National Park. We will be working under a canopy of mature manele (Soapberry) trees in an area with
a diverse native understory, including some unusual and rare species.

Volunteers needed to observe Mound Coral spawning in August

Volunteers needed to observe Mound Coral spawning in August

MEDIA RELEASE UH Sea Grant is asking for volunteers to report on Mound Coral Porites lutea (formerly P. evermanni) spawning during the month of August.
